Searched refs:pm_map_t (Results 1 - 6 of 6) sorted by relevance

/system/extras/libpagemap/
H A Dpm_map.h22 int pm_map_destroy(pm_map_t *map);
H A Dpm_map.c22 int pm_map_pagemap(pm_map_t *map, uint64_t **pagemap_out, size_t *len) {
30 int pm_map_usage(pm_map_t *map, pm_memusage_t *usage_out) {
70 int pm_map_workingset(pm_map_t *map, pm_memusage_t *ws_out) {
114 int pm_map_destroy(pm_map_t *map) {
H A Dpm_process.c137 int pm_process_maps(pm_process_t *proc, pm_map_t ***maps_out, size_t *len) {
138 pm_map_t **maps;
144 maps = malloc(proc->num_maps * sizeof(pm_map_t*));
148 memcpy(maps, proc->maps, proc->num_maps * sizeof(pm_map_t*));
227 pm_map_t *map, **maps, **new_maps;
234 maps = calloc(INITIAL_MAPS, sizeof(pm_map_t*));
249 new_maps = realloc(maps, 2 * maps_size * sizeof(pm_map_t*));
285 new_maps = realloc(maps, maps_count * sizeof(pm_map_t*));
/system/extras/libpagemap/include/pagemap/
H A Dpagemap.h41 typedef struct pm_map pm_map_t; typedef in typeref:struct:pm_map
59 pm_map_t **maps;
65 /* pm_map_t holds the state necessary to access information about a particular
142 * Returns an array of pointers to pm_map_t through *maps.
145 int pm_process_maps(pm_process_t *proc, pm_map_t ***maps_out, size_t *len);
163 int pm_map_pagemap(pm_map_t *map, uint64_t **pagemap_out, size_t *len);
166 int pm_map_usage(pm_map_t *map, pm_memusage_t *usage_out);
169 int pm_map_workingset(pm_map_t *map, pm_memusage_t *ws_out);
/system/extras/procmem/
H A Dprocmem.c26 pm_map_t *map;
50 pm_map_t **maps; int num_maps;
/system/extras/librank/
H A Dlibrank.c177 pm_map_t **maps;

Completed in 46 milliseconds